The Hidden Costs of the "Human-Only" Approach

We often think of freelance writing costs in simple terms: cents per word. You pay $100 for a 1,000-word article, and that’s that, right? Wrong. The true cost of manual writing is buried under layers of management, revisions, and missed opportunities.

The Price Tag per Word (and the "Hidden" Management Tax)

When you hire a writer, you aren't just paying for their fingers on keys. You’re paying for your time spent interviewing them, onboarding them, and explaining your brand voice for the tenth time. I’ve seen site owners spend five hours a week just managing two writers. If your time is worth $50 an hour, you’ve just added a $250 "management tax" to your content budget every single week.

Hybrid Models: The Sweet Spot for Modern Publishers

You don't have to choose one or the other. Many high-growth sites use a hybrid approach. They use a professional seo content automation platform to build the "meat" of their site—the informational posts and long-tail targets—and reserve their human budget for high-stakes thought leadership or original reporting. This balances cost-efficiency with brand personality.

ROI Breakdown: The Numbers Don't Lie

Let’s look at a hypothetical scenario for a niche site owner aiming to hit 100,000 monthly visitors. To get there, you likely need 300-500 high-quality posts.

Freelance Writer Monthly Budget vs. RankPilot Subscription

Hiring a decent freelancer will cost you roughly $0.10 per word. For a 400-post site (avg 1,500 words), that’s $60,000 in writing fees alone.
